Job Description
The STAT Clinical Support Nurse provides critical, rapid response care across hospital units, including ICU and Emergency Department.
Responsibilities include assessing patient health changes, implementing interventions, stabilizing decompensating patients, managing ICU patients, and facilitating transfers to higher care levels.
Responds to emergency codes (e.g., Code Blue, Stroke, STEMI) and supports staff with mock code training.
Uses physical exams and protocols to evaluate and treat patients, administers IV medications, and collaborates with multidisciplinary teams.
Requires a nursing degree, NY RN license, minimum 3 years ICU experience, and BLS/ACLS certification.
Must possess strong communication, problem-solving, and reasoning skills, and be able to interpret clinical documentation and hospital policies.
This role involves handling sensitive information per HIPAA and privacy standards.
